Modular Conference Tables vs Folding Conference Tables: Which Is Better?

Choosing between modular conference tables and folding conference tables depends on how your meeting space is used. Modular tables offer better flexibility, durability, and a professional appearance, while folding tables provide easy storage and quick room transformation.

In this guide, we compare modular conference room tables and folding conference tables based on design, flexibility, cost, and ideal applications to help you choose the right option for your office.

What Are Modular Conference Tables?

Modular conference tables are made from multiple connected sections that can be combined, separated, or rearranged depending on your meeting needs. Unlike traditional one-piece conference tables, modular designs allow businesses to adjust the table configuration without replacing the entire table.

For example, several modular sections can fit meeting rooms of different sizes and layouts. This flexibility makes modular meeting tables popular in offices that need adaptable meeting spaces.

Easier Transportation and Installation

Large conference tables can be difficult to move through elevators, narrow hallways, or office entrances.

Because modular tables are divided into multiple sections, installation and relocation are usually easier compared with oversized fixed tables.

What Are Folding Conference Tables?

A folding conference table is designed for maximum portability and quick storage. These tables typically feature foldable legs or flip-top mechanisms that allow them to be collapsed and stored when not in use.

A foldable conference table is commonly found in spaces where rooms need to change functions frequently.

Durability and Long-Term Use

Conference tables are often used every day, so durability should be considered alongside flexibility and price. The better choice depends on whether the table will serve as permanent office furniture or be moved and stored frequently.

Winner: Modular Conference Tables

For daily office meetings, modular tables generally offer better stability and durability.

They are designed for frequent collaboration, long meetings, professional environments, and permanent office installations

Because folding tables prioritize portability, they may have more moving parts, which can experience wear over time. For companies looking for a long-term conference room investment, modular designs are usually the better choice.

FAQ

Are modular conference tables better than folding conference tables?

Modular conference tables are usually better for permanent office environments because they offer better appearance, durability, and configuration options. Folding conference tables are better when storage and portability are the main priorities.

What are modular conference tables used for?

Modular conference tables are used for boardrooms, meeting rooms, training spaces, and collaborative offices where layouts may need to change over time.

Are folding conference tables good for offices?

Yes. Folding conference tables are a good choice for offices that need flexible spaces, temporary meeting areas, or rooms that serve multiple purposes.

How long do conference tables typically last?

A high-quality conference table can last many years depending on materials, construction quality, and frequency of use. Modular tables designed for commercial offices often provide excellent long-term durability.
